Question 1:
The hyphen is used to link two words together.For example:
A family-owned restaurant
The hyphen is used to separate syllables in a word. For example, televi-sion.
The hyphen is used in some situations with prefixes. One rule states that you can use a hyphe if it comes before proper nouns or proper adjectives. For example: trans-Atlantic, mid-OctoberThe hyphen is not used to indicate a pause.
Question 2:
It's false.
They are not the same symbol. The hyphen is shorter.Hyphens are not separated by spaces, while a dash has a space on either side.Hyphens are mainly used for the reasons stated above, while dashes are used to mark a pause. They are parenthetical statements.Hyphens are used ot separate parts of words, dashes are used to separate groups of words.Question 3:
The correct way of using a hyphen is the man-eating jellyfish.
The rule here is: use a hyphen to join two or more words that come before a noun and act as an adjective. This is called a compound adjective.

The interjection is a part of speech which is more commonly used in informal language than in formal writing or speech. Basically, the function of interjections is to express emotions or sudden bursts of feelings. They can express a wide variety of emotions such as: excitement, joy, surprise, or disgust.

An interjection is a part of speech that expresses strong emotions or sudden bursts of feeling. It is used to convey emotions such as surprise, joy, anger, or frustration. In the given sentence, the interjection 'No' expresses a strong emotion, possibly indicating disapproval or a warning.
Interjections are often followed by an exclamation mark to emphasize the emotions being expressed. They can be standalone words like 'No' or phrases like 'Oh my gosh' or 'Wow'. Interjections do not typically have a grammatical function in a sentence but rather serve to convey the speaker's emotions.
Other examples of interjections include 'Oh no!', 'Wow, that's amazing!', and 'Oops, I made a mistake.' Interjections add emphasis and express the speaker's feelings more vividly, enhancing the overall tone and meaning of a sentence.
